Add Coordinator goroutines & channels processes
Add Coordinator goroutines & channels processes - Add Coordinator goroutines & channels - Add Coordinator test to debug batches - Add MakeCheckpoint call after BatchBuilder BuildBatch process - Update ethClient BlockByNumber to return hermez/common.Block instead of go-ethereum/core/types.Block
